NUMERICAL ANALYSIS OF TIROS RADIATION OBSERVATIONS.

Abstract

TIROS III radiation measurements are taken from binary tape, selected for a given geographic region, accepted under satisfactory model conditions and interpolated to points for which no fix is given. These raw data are then fit to a uniformly spaced set of grid points covering the region of interest. The fitting procedure is either a least squares polynomial fit or a weight function fit, the choice depending on the nature of the data in the influence region about the grid point. A sample analysis and statistical information on data distribution are presented to suggest the effectiveness of the analysis procedure to the type of data under consideration. (Author)
